Peer reviewedParta, R. Eugene; And Others – Communication Research--An International Quarterly, 1982
Populations where free access is denied pose special problems to the survey researcher. In attempting to make general estimates of the size of the composition of the audience in the USSR to Western radio broadcasts, a simulation technique (Mostellerization) has been developed which provides estimates of underlying data from aggregate results. Caffarella, Edward P. – Executive Educator, 1981
Offers a formula to refine enrollment projections at the school district level. The formula builds on the traditional cohort survival technique and is based on the assumption that what has happened in the past will continue to happen in the future. Instructions and sample projections are provided. (Author/WD)

Schlenker, Jon A. – Community College Social Science Journal, 1980
Describes the use of a study of cemetery headstones to give students a feeling for their community's social history. Looks at the kinds of information that can be gathered from the markers about the dead people and ways of analyzing the data. Presents an outline of project procedures. (AYC)
